Watford Junction to Aldrington by train

Considering a train trip from Watford Junction to Aldrington? The journey typically lasts around 2hrs 17 mins and spans about 57 miles (93 kilometres). With approximately 15 trains running each day, you're spoiled for choice when scheduling your travel. By booking your tickets in advance, you could secure fares starting from just £10.00, making it a budget-friendly option for smart travelers.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Watford Junction to Aldrington start from as little as £10.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Watford Junction to Aldrington start from £32.90 one way, or £33.00 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Watford Junction to Aldrington are available for £37.40 one way, or £48.40 return

Facilities at Watford Junction: Meeting Every Need

Watford Junction is designed with the traveler in mind, offering a host of facilities to ensure a seamless journey. The ticket office is operational from 5:30 AM to 11:00 PM every day except Sunday when it opens at 6:30 AM—ideal for early risers and night owls alike. If you've purchased tickets online, you can conveniently collect them at the ticket machines located in the booking hall. For those requiring assistance, an induction loop is available, enhancing accessibility for travelers with hearing aids.

Step-free access throughout the station ensures it is user-friendly for all, including individuals with reduced mobility. Accessible toilets operated with a RADAR key are available, and assistance can be booked in advance for anyone needing extra help. For those using wheeled transport, ramps are available for train access, and there's a dedicated area with 19 accessible parking spaces in the car park.

Station Facilities and Amenities

Aldrington train station is devoid of a traditional ticket office, but fear not—it has you covered with automated ticket machines. These handy machines are accessible for all travelers, including those who need the Disabled Persons Railcard. Induction loops keep communication clear, and smartcard validators are present for your convenience. However, while functional, the station lacks waiting rooms and luggage storage facilities, so plan accordingly.

Accessibility is an important consideration here as the station doesn’t have step-free access and there’s no ramp for train access. Assistance can be arranged prior through Southern’s Assisted Travel service, or by utilizing the help points situated on the platforms. Staff assistance on-site is limited, but most trains have staff ready to assist on arrival.
